Asking For the Business Closing the Sale
Spotting buying signals and asking for the business is a simple process but it is amazing how many people get it wrong. Say you are with a potential client in the middle of presentation and he starts giving you buying signals like leaning forward, taking notes, agreeing with you or just really being interested in what you are saying then it is time to start asking closing questions like: If you were to place the order today when would you need delivery? This question gets the customer thinking about his requirements and can also reveal how desperate they are for your goods or services. If he indicates a date, you are definitely one step closer to closing the sale.

Qualitative Market Research - Attract Quality Respondents With The Four W s
Similar to the classic marketing mix for products and services, getting quality respondents for your qualitative market research has a mix of ingredients, too. They are who, why, what and where. WHO is being targeted, WHY should respondents care, WHAT'S in it for respondents and WHERE will the respondents come from? Here's how each of these critical elements impacts your fieldwork: WHO is being targeted? Knowing who your intended respondents are is the foundation on which quality fieldwork is built. But it is surprising how many researchers fail to understand what recruiters need in order to deliver what researchers want.
